Abstract
1,040,602. Locking set-screws. LICENTIA PATENT-VERWALTUNGS-G.m.b.H. May 10, 1963 [May 11, 1962], No. 18597/63. Heading F2H. [Also in Division H2] A conductor 4, Fig. 2, is connected to a contact member 1, Fig. 1 (not shown), by means of a clamping screw 6 having a plunger 7 which is rotatably and axially movable relative to the screw, and which carries on its shank springs 8, situated between the screw and the widened conductor-engaging end of the plunger. There may be four pairs of cup springs 8, adjacent pairs being arranged to face in opposite directions, and the plunger may be retained in a longitudinal bore in the screw by flaring the end contained therein. The contact may be used in a rotary tap changer switch for a transformer in which the rotary arm would contact the portion 3, the portion 2 being inserted and retained in an insulating strip to secure the contact.
